The Allure of the Ammonia Inhale: A Performance Boost with a Hidden Risk?

Smelling salts, a mixture of ammonia, water, and ethanol, have long been a staple in the dressing rooms of contact sports. The immediate effect – a sharp intake of breath triggered by the pungent fumes – is believed to provide a temporary boost in alertness and energy. Players, from rugby’s elite like Tadhg Beirne and Ellis Genge to footballers in the Premier League, have been visibly using them, often documented on social media. But the NFL’s memo, obtained by the Associated Press, raises a critical question: at what cost does this performance enhancement come?

The concern isn’t the immediate physiological response, but the potential for smelling salts to obscure the true extent of a head injury. By temporarily stimulating the nervous system, they could mask symptoms of a concussion, allowing a player to return to the field prematurely and risk further, potentially catastrophic, damage. This is particularly worrying given the growing body of research linking repeated concussions to long-term neurological issues like Chronic Traumatic Encephalopathy (CTE).

Beyond the Field: The Expanding Use and Regulatory Gray Area

The use of smelling salts isn’t limited to professional athletes. They’re increasingly marketed to amateur sports teams, and even available for purchase by the general public as a “pep-up” aid. This wider availability raises concerns about unsupervised use and a lack of understanding regarding the potential risks. Currently, regulations surrounding their use are patchy. While some leagues are considering bans, others remain hesitant, citing a lack of conclusive evidence definitively linking smelling salts to worsened concussion outcomes. This regulatory ambiguity is likely to persist, creating a fragmented landscape where athlete safety depends heavily on individual team policies.

The Science Behind the Sniff: What Does the Research Say?

While the NFL’s warning is based on a precautionary principle, the scientific evidence is still evolving. Studies have shown that ammonia inhalation can increase ventilation and heart rate, potentially improving alertness. However, research specifically investigating the impact of smelling salts on concussion diagnosis is limited. A key challenge is isolating the effects of the ammonia from other factors, such as the psychological impact of being injured and the adrenaline rush of competition. More rigorous, controlled studies are needed to fully understand the interplay between smelling salts and concussion symptoms.

The Rise of Neuro-Monitoring: A Proactive Approach to Player Safety

Looking further ahead, the integration of neuro-monitoring technology could revolutionize concussion management. Wearable sensors, capable of tracking brain activity in real-time, could provide objective data on the impact of collisions and identify subtle changes indicative of a concussion. This technology, while still in its early stages of development, has the potential to provide an early warning system, allowing for immediate removal from play and preventing further injury. This proactive approach could ultimately render the debate over smelling salts – and other symptom-masking practices – largely irrelevant.

Frequently Asked Questions

Q: Are smelling salts illegal in sports?
A: Currently, they are not universally illegal, but regulations vary significantly by league and governing body. The NFL has issued a warning against their use, and other organizations are considering similar measures.

Q: Can smelling salts actually mask a concussion?
A: The NFL memo suggests they can potentially mask neurological signs and symptoms, including those of a concussion, by temporarily stimulating the nervous system.

Q: What are the alternatives to smelling salts for reviving a player?
A: Proper medical assessment and sideline evaluation are the most important steps. Providing oxygen and ensuring the player is removed from play are crucial first responses.
